About The Waterboys: A Journey of Enduring Passion

The Waterboys' journey to musical immortality is a testament to artistic integrity and a relentless pursuit of sonic truth. Emerging from the vibrant post-punk scene of Edinburgh in the early 1980s, the band, fronted by the visionary Mike Scott, quickly carved out a unique niche. Their early work, marked by a raw, energetic intensity, hinted at the broad spectrum of influences that would come to define them. A pivotal moment arrived with the release of "The Whole of the Moon" from their 1985 album This Is the Sea, a transcendent anthem that propelled them into the international spotlight and remains a beloved classic.

Musically, The Waterboys have always been chameleonic, fearlessly weaving together Celtic folk traditions, American country and blues, rock and roll catharsis, and a deeply spiritual lyricism. This evolution is vividly captured across their discography, from the driving rock of Fisherman's Blues to the more reflective introspection of An Appointment with Mr. Yeats, a critically acclaimed exploration of the works of the Irish poet. Their album Modern Blues saw a return to a more electrified, rock-driven sound, showcasing their enduring dynamism.

AFAS Live: The Perfect Setting for Sonic Immersion

AFAS Live, a cornerstone of Amsterdam's live entertainment scene, provides an exceptional backdrop for the sonic tapestry that The Waterboys will weave. Originally known as the Heineken Music Hall when it opened its doors in 2001, the venue was rebranded in 2015, solidifying its reputation as a premier destination for mid-sized concerts and events. With a considerable capacity of 6,000 attendees, it strikes an ideal balance, offering an intimate yet expansive atmosphere where every fan can feel connected to the performance.

Architecturally, AFAS Live is celebrated for its cutting-edge design and, crucially, its superior acoustics. The venue boasts a state-of-the-art sound system and a unique construction that minimizes reverberation, ensuring a crystal-clear listening experience, vital for appreciating the intricate layers of The Waterboys' sound. The main hall's dynamic setup can be adapted for various productions, and the ample standing room allows for an energetic crowd response, perfectly suited to the anthemic nature of The Waterboys' music.

Strategically located in the southeastern part of Amsterdam, AFAS Live is easily accessible via public transport, making it a convenient choice for both local concert-goers and international visitors. Over the years, it has hosted an impressive roster of international and Dutch artists across a multitude of genres, from rock legends to pop superstars, proving its versatility and appeal.
